The Director General of the National Information Technology Development Agency (NITDA), Kashifu Inuwa, has made a bold call for Nigeria to embrace BIM, AI, and Blockchain technologies. He believes that integrating these innovative solutions is essential for building a new Nigeria. Inuwa’s remarks highlight the potential of technology to transform various sectors and drive national development.
The Importance of Embracing Modern Technologies
Kashifu Inuwa emphasized that adopting BIM, AI, and Blockchain can revolutionize how Nigeria approaches infrastructure, governance, and service delivery. By leveraging Building Information Modeling (BIM), the country can enhance its construction sector. BIM allows for better planning, design, and management of construction projects, leading to reduced costs and improved efficiency.
In addition to BIM, Inuwa pointed out the transformative power of Artificial Intelligence (AI). AI can optimize processes across sectors, from healthcare to agriculture. For instance, AI-driven analytics can help farmers make informed decisions about crop management, ultimately boosting food production. In the healthcare sector, AI can improve diagnostics and patient care, leading to better health outcomes.
Blockchain technology also holds immense promise for Nigeria. It offers increased transparency and security in transactions, making it ideal for sectors like finance and supply chain management. By implementing blockchain, Nigeria can combat corruption and enhance trust in public services. This technology can also streamline processes, making them more efficient and less prone to fraud.
